Output d8a868340e3c0595a4202579547637fb4f583456348c196b26659bad95518c0e:1

value
177652
script pubkey
OP_0 OP_PUSHBYTES_20 8e59d7cdea010cf4646defefbf567b64b14668d8
address
bc1q3eva0n02qyx0gerdalhm74nmvjc5v6xcewj67n
transaction
d8a868340e3c0595a4202579547637fb4f583456348c196b26659bad95518c0e